UMN investigators receive CTSI funding for clinical pilot studies

Two University of Minnesota faculty have been awarded $50,000 each to prepare and implement clinical pilot studies. 

CTSI’s Clinical Translational Research Services (CTRS) Pilot Funding Program program will fund projects in two stages:

  • Stage I: Assemble a study team, prepare an IRB application, and secure regulatory approval. 
  • Stage II: Implement and complete the proposed prospective pilot clinical trial. 

Awardees

Sarah Hoffman, PhD

School of Nursing, Population Health and Systems Cooperative
Project title: A family-based mindfulness-based intervention to address intergenerational trauma in war-affected families

Stephanie Misono, MD, MPH

Medical School, Department of Otolaryngology, Head and Neck Surgery
Project title: Vibrotactile stimulation of the larynx to treat unexplained chronic cough
